These guys are from my neck of the woods, anyone else hear of them? This was an EP they realeased back in 1988-89, but it has been remastered and released by Stormspell Records. There are 6 tracks, but the album length is 31 minutes . Check them out! (if you haven't already)

I've listened to this a few times already. Militia are progressive speed metal with some thrash influences. Sort of Fates Warning meets Metallica. Compares to Laaz Rockit, Agent Steel, Toxik, etc. Really good release. Well worth the $10 they are charging for this CD.

UPDATE 11/7/2010-MILITIA -Ulrichsen part ways

MILITIA and singer Matt Ulrichsen have parted ways, sighting creative differences during the recording sessions of the bands untitled new cd. After the initial recording of the opening track 'Seeing Red" the band was dissatisfied with the results and fired him. It was something that had to be done to maintain the integrity of the music.
Ulrichsen was replaced by Bay Area singer Dan "DJ" Sanborn,
who has given the band a "heavier" sound while staying true to the integrity of the music.
When people hear this they will understand why we made this move.
Scott Fraser and Sandborn have been collaborating and the pace of writting has been stepped up ten fold.
The band is still on track for an early spring 2011 release. Look for the first track to be posted toward the end of November.
